1.17.0 (2026-04-18)
Features
- Add :metadata option to Logger middleware (#829) (38e209a)
- add
assignsandprivatefields toTesla.Env(#836) (b8b622c) - client: add put_middleware/2, replace_middleware!/3, update_middleware!/3, and insert_middleware!/4 (#840) (fa755c9)
- client: add update_middleware/2 to transform middleware list (#523) (0689e64)
- logger: emit url.template from KeepRequest preserved URL (#839) (544e1d7)
- logger: semantic OTel metadata and legacy mode (#838) (aae0866)
Bug Fixes
- avoid soft-deprecated warning logs when compiling tesla itself (#834) (ab82264)
- dialyzer spec for mock opts (#831) (440ec4e)
- enhance response handling in Mint adapter (#803) (a672177)
- include caller module name in
use Tesladeprecation warning (#832) (b8fb158) - mint: avoid active-mode message races without breaking reused connections (#812) (d812f54)